General Information about #2C2279

The hexadecimal color #2C2279, often referred to as "Meteorite", is a dark, muted shade of purple. It is composed of 17.3% red, 13.3% green, and 47.5% blue. In the RGB color model, this translates to R:44, G:34, B:121. Its CMYK representation is C:64, M:72, Y:0, K:53. This color evokes a sense of depth, mystery, and sophistication. It can be effectively used to convey feelings of royalty, wisdom, or introspection. In web design, #2C2279 can be used to create a calming and professional look, especially when paired with lighter, contrasting colors. However, designers should always ensure sufficient color contrast with text to ensure accessibility for users with visual impairments. Due to its relatively low luminance, it's best utilized as an accent color or a background element rather than for primary text.

The color #2C2279, a deep, muted purple, presents several accessibility considerations. Its low luminance necessitates careful attention to contrast ratios, particularly when used for text or interactive elements. According to WCAG guidelines, a contrast ratio of at least 4.5:1 is required for normal text and 3:1 for large text against a background. Therefore, when using #2C2279, ensure that the foreground text color is sufficiently light to meet these contrast requirements. White or very light shades of yellow and green are recommended. Avoid pairing it with darker colors as this will make content difficult to read for users with visual impairments. Additionally, consider providing alternative visual cues, such as underlines for links, to ensure usability for colorblind users. Thoughtful color choices can significantly enhance the user experience and ensure inclusivity.
